当前位置:首页 > 行业动态 > 正文

如何利用MongoDB进行高效的时序数据分析?

MongoDB的时序数据库是一种特别为处理时间序列数据设计的数据库。它优化了数据的存储方式,使得插入和查询操作更为高效,特别适合于物联网(IoT)、金融分析、日志管理等需要处理大量时间序列数据的场景。

MongoDB时序数据库

从基础到实践的全面解析

1、时间序列集合概念解析

定义及核心特性

数据存储与访问优化

元数据的角色和重要性

2、创建和配置时序集合

使用db.createCollection()方法

时间字段与元数据字段设定

时间粒度选择及其影响

3、时序数据写入与管理

高效数据写入机制

自动按时间维度组织数据

数据过期和自动清理策略

4、查询与检索时序数据

时间段筛选与数据点查询

按字段排序与聚合操作

特定条件下的数据索引

5、时序数据分析技术

分析目标与常见方法

时间序列建模与预测

分解与回归分析技术

6、高级查询与分析应用

利用聚合框架处理数据

复杂查询示例与性能优化

实时数据监控与异常检测

7、MongoDB时序场景案例

物联网设备数据收集

金融交易时序分析

环境监测与数据报告

8、时序数据库未来展望

MongoDB版本更新趋势

时序数据处理技术进步

行业应用扩展与挑战

0